{"product_id":"9781597840255","title":"A Civilian Response to Ethno-Religious Conflict: The Gulen Movement in Southeast Turkey","description":"\u003cp\u003eMardin in Southeast Turkey has suffered ethno-religious conflict for more than two decades. Mehmet Kalyoncu presents an extensive analysis on the activities of the Gülen movement as an antidote to this conflict. How the local people of different ethno-religious backgrounds mobilized and participated, how this eased ethno-religious tensions, and how the work of volunteers minimized support for terrorist organizations such as the PKK and Hizbullah, illustrates the appeal of Gülen's and the movement's ideas to people of diverse ethno-religious backgrounds. The success of movement participants in Mardin lays possible guidelines for tackling ethno-religious conflicts elsewhere in the world.\u003c\/p\u003e","brand":"Tughra Books","offers":[{"title":"Default Title","offer_id":47045375623408,"sku":"9781597840255","price":9.95,"currency_code":"USD","in_stock":false}],"thumbnail_url":"\/\/cdn.shopify.com\/s\/files\/1\/0737\/7593\/9824\/files\/9781597840255_p0.jpg?v=1763811350","url":"https:\/\/shop-qa.barnesandnoble.com\/products\/9781597840255","provider":"Barnes \u0026 Noble (DEV)","version":"1.0","type":"link"}
